Orlando FL versus Raleigh NC

Posted

I am a 1st time investor from NJ, looking for a property to buy and then put on rent. Since NJ is too expensive to invest, so I am looking for other states. Seeing some good reviews on NC and FL in real estate, I am thinking of investing there.

In Florida, especially in Orlando some of the broker suggested:

1. Buy a hotel room and the hotel management will give for daily rent. Owner get 50% profit. Price around 130K

2. Condos (2 to 3 bedroom), which can fetch 1K rent per month. But they have $400 fee per month. Price around 70K

As for Raleigh, I am seeing

1. Houses (3 bedroom) around 1990s in suburbs of Raleigh, Durham, Morrisville, Apex & Cary. Price around 250K

2. New construction house (3 bedrooms). Price around 250K

Not sure out of these four options, which one would be better.

Any suggestions from expert?
